Waterbury is a city located in Naugatuck Valley Planning Region, Connecticut. Waterbury has a 2026 population of 116,917. Waterbury is currently growing at a rate of 0.43% annually and its population has increased by 2.66%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 113,889 in 2020.

The median household income in Waterbury is $51,886 with a poverty rate of 24.67%. The median age in Waterbury is 37.8 years: 36.2 years for males, and 39.2 years for females. For every 100 females there are 91.2 males.
